Lyon County, Minnesota Facts
When was Lyon County, MN Created?
Lyon County was founded on November 2, 1869 from Redwood County.
What is the County Seat of Lyon County, MN?
The County Seat is located in Marshall and the county government website is http://www.lyonco.org/
What counties are adjacent to Lyon County, MN?
Bordering Counties are Yellow Medicine County, Redwood County, Murray County, Pipestone County, Lincoln County.
Lyon County, MN Vital Records
Where can find Lyon County Birth, marriage, Divorce and Death Records?
Lyon County vital records can be found at the Minnesota Office of Vital Records which has copies of birth resords from 1900 and death records from 1908. There is a fee for each copy requested. Lyon County, MN Census Records
What Lyon County, MN census records are available?
There are many types of census records for Lyon County guide you in researching your family tree. Federal Population Schedules are available for 1870, 1880 (free index), 1890 (fragment), 1900, 1910, 1920, 1930, 1940.
Lyon Co. Mortality Schedules can be found for 1870 and 1880. Lyon Co. Industry and Agriculture Schedules can be found for 1870 and 1880. Lyon Co. Union Veterans Schedules can be acquired for 1890.

- Lyon County Courthouse (all departments listed below are located here, unless otherwise noted)
- Address: 607 W. Main, Marshall , MN 56258
- Phone: (507) 537-6734
- Lyon County Recorder
- Birth / Death Records: 1874
- Marriage Records: 1871
- Land Records: 1870
- Lyon County Court Administrator
- Probate Records: 1890
- Court Records: 1875

Lyon County, MN Societies and Family History Resources
What genealogical and historical societies, archives, museums, associations and libraries are available for Lyon County, MN?
A list of Lyon County Historical and Genealogical Societies, Libraries, Archives. See also list of Statewide Minnesota Archives, Historical & Genealogical Societies.
- Lyon County Historical Society, 301 West Lyon Street, Marshall, MN 56258, Phone: 507 537-6580
- Wheels Across the Prairie Museum, PO Box 1091, 3297 US Hwy 14, Tracy MN 56175; Phone: 507 629-3661
- Prairieland Genealogical Society, History Center, Room 141-Social Science Building, Southwest State University, Marshall, MN 56258
- Southwest Minnesota Historical Center, Social Science 141, Southwest Minnesota State University, 1501 State Street, Marshall, MN 56258; (507) 537-7373
